### 1. Absolute Facts on the Egyptian God Set (Seth / Sutekh / Suetekh)
- **Name meaning**: “Instigator of confusion”, “destroyer”, “overpowering one”.  
- **Domains**: Deserts, storms, disorder, chaos, violence, foreigners, war, drought, foreign invasion. Personification of everything that disrupts Ma’at (divine order).  
- **Depiction**: Composite “Set animal” — long curved snout, square ears, forked tail (not any real animal; scholars call it mythical). Red color (desert, evil). Sometimes hippopotamus, crocodile, or pig.  
- **Family**: Son of Geb (earth) and Nut (sky). Brother to Osiris, Isis, Nephthys (his wife). Uncle to Horus the Younger.  
- **Key myths**: Murdered Osiris (drowned him, dismembered body into 14 pieces). Fought Horus for 80 years over the throne. Later “rehabilitated” in Ramesside period as protector of Re against Apophis the chaos serpent — but always the god of necessary violence and foreign chaos.  
- **Worship centers**: Nubt (Ombos/Naqada) in Upper Egypt — “City of Gold”. Hyksos invaders (c. 1630–1521 BCE) made him their chief god and identified him with Canaanite Baal (storm god). Ramesside pharaohs (Seti I, Seti II, Setnakht) carried his name and promoted him as great god.  
- **Role in history**: During Hyksos rule he was Baal-Sutekh. After their expulsion, Egyptians demonized him more (linked to foreigners and chaos). In Late Period and Greco-Roman times he became almost fully evil — “the destroyer”.
